First of all, I would like to thank everyone that helped me prepare for going to my first meeting... I got there tonight thanks to all of you for your postings and responses! When I first got there (which was extra early because I was paranoid about walking in late and having the attention brought to me even more since I was new and even more than that by giving me an excuse to turn around and go home) I had no idea where to go. The stairs I saw led to a daycare part of the building, but once I got the courage to walk in it was the right spot (which took about 15minutes for the whole courage thing). I introduced myself to the 2 guys that were there already and one woman (she was a nursing student and wanted to see how alkies are so she would know for a nursing project... almost felt as though I was a mouse in an experiment for my first time going wit her watching everything!). It was a speaker meeting and she didn't show up so they had a man that was attending the meeting be the speaker. After he was done everyone except me shared something... I just sat and listened. At the end a man and his daughter came right up and talked to me. She gave me her phone number and he gave me a book on where meetings are. They also highlighted the meetings that they go to so I can go if I ever want to go where I know someone. They also told me that they will be at this same meeting next week to see how I was doing and to make sure I went (in a nice way). That made the night so much better with them showing that they really do care. It also gave me inspiration to stay dry for at least another week until I see them again! Thanks again everyone for your kind words and help...
